— WELCOME —

Welcome to the Lanier Purple Pups Girls Lacrosse website. The Lanier team is a HYLAX (Houston Youth Lacrosse) club team. It is open to girls who attend Lanier or are zoned to Lanier and go to school elsewhere.

 Did you know?

  •  If you click on our Handouts link to the left, you will be taken to a page with summary information about girls Lacrosse and a info about out 2010 Lanier Lacrosse plans, schedules, costs, etc. 
  • We currently plan practice 3 times per week for 2010, Tuesday, Thursday, and Sunday from 5-6:30PM.
  • Practices and home games will be at the South Campus Sport Campust (West Belfort at Stella Link and South Main, just south of 610). No experience is necessary. 
  • Last season we had one team with 29 players.  About 9 were returning with the rest new.  Join us!
  • The team has 3 experienced coaches returning for the 2010 season, they are Erica Esparza, Jessica Walcik, and Gloria Milian

  • Games are on weekdays and weekends.

  • Yes, you can play lacrosse and do other activities, however, please honor your commitment to Lanier Lacrosse by attending practices and games.  Playing time is tied to team commitment.

  • Registration:  You must join/renew the national lacrosse organization (www.uslacrosse.org) and HYLAX.  Players provide their own equipment (stick, goggles, mouthguard, cleats/shoes), new players will need to purchase uniforms.

  •  We play games against other public and private middle schools in the Houston area.  You can view our schedule from the schedule or calendar links on the left.
